Tarsus Pharmaceuticals, Inc., a commercial stage bi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the development and commercialization of novel therapeutic candidates for eye care in the United States. The company's lead product candidate is XDEMVY, a novel therapeutic for the treatment of blepharitis caused by the infestation of Demodex mites, as well as to treat meibomian gland disease. It is developing TP-04 for the treatment of rosacea; and TP-05 for Lyme prophylaxis and community malaria reduction. In addition, the company develops lotilaner to address diseases across therapeutic categories in human medicine, including eye care, dermatology, and other infectious disease prevention. Tarsus Pharmaceuticals, Inc. was incorporated in 2016 and is headquartered in Irvine, California.

2025 Annual Earnings Highlights

Key Highlights

XDEMVY Net Sales Surge Net product sales reached $451.4M in 2025, driven by 400,000 bottles delivered, showing substantial commercial traction.
Operating Loss Significantly Narrows Loss from operations improved by $49.6M to ($71.0M) in 2025, despite increased SG&A spending for commercial expansion.
Strong Cash Position Maintained Cash, equivalents, and marketable securities totaled $417.3M as of December 31, 2025, providing runway for 12+ months.
Pipeline Advancement Progresses Initiated Phase 2 trial for TP-04 (ocular rosacea) in late 2025; TP-05 Lyme Phase 2 initiation set for Q2 2026.

Risk Factors

Dependence on Single Product Success heavily relies on continued commercialization of XDEMVY; future profitability remains uncertain due to incurred losses.
Capital Needs Remain High Capital requirements are difficult to predict due to pipeline development; failure to secure funding halts operations or delays programs.
Market Size Overestimation Risk Market opportunity for Demodex blepharitis, particularly XDEMVY, may be materially smaller than current estimates, impacting sales growth.
Regulatory/Commercial Execution Risk Limited experience in commercializing products; future launches or XDEMVY success becoming unsuccessful impacts profitability ability.

Outlook

Accelerate XDEMVY Launch Continue accelerating XDEMVY launch trajectory, leveraging DTC campaigns; awareness reached 25% versus 2% baseline.
Advance Ocular Rosacea Program Pursue transformative TP-04 opportunity; Phase 2 trial results for ocular rosacea expected in the first half of 2027.
Strategic Pipeline Expansion Advance TP-05 Lyme prophylaxis program; Phase 2 trial initiation planned for second quarter of 2026, seeking future partnership.
Evaluate Strategic Collaborations Strategically enter collaborations to maximize pipeline potential, including exploring development opportunities in Europe and Japan.
